Q

what are the 4 rules of Mendelian genetics?

A
  1. there are 2 possible alleles (traits) that affect 1 SINGLE phenotype in each gene
  2. alleles (traits) separate during meiosis
  3. individual inherits one allele (trait) from each parent per gene (character)
  4. dominant alleles are completely dominant over recessive alleles (traits)

Q

What is Codominance? examples?

A

COllaborate
2 alleles for same gene EQUALLY DOMINANT

ex: ABO blood type equal amount of A&B antigens

Q

What is Polygenic Inheritance? examples?

A

poly = many
→ 2+ genes affect 1 phenotype (looks)

ex: human skin determined by 3 diff genes (show continuous variation)

Q

What is Multiple Alleles? examples?

A

3+ alleles for a single gene

ex:
- A, B, O alleles for human blood
- 5 diff alleles (types) of fruit fly wings
